A palindromic number or numeral palindrome is a 'symmetrical' number like 16461, that remains the same when its digits are reversed. The term palindromic is derived from palindrome, which refers to a word like rotor that remains unchanged under reversal of its letters. The first palindromic numbers (in decimal) are:
0, 1, 2, 3, 4, 5, 6, 7, 8, 9, 11, 22, 33, 44, 55, 66, 77, 88, 99, 101, 111, 121, 131, 141, 151, 161, 171, 181, 191, … (sequence A002113 in OEIS).
Palindromic numbers receive most attention in the realm of recreational mathematics. A typical problem asks for numbers that possess a certain property and are palindromic. For instance,
* the palindromic primes are 2, 3, 5, 7, 11, 101, 131, 151, … (A002385)
* the palindromic square numbers are 0, 1, 4, 9, 121, 484, 676, 10201, 12321, … (A002779).

Restriction enzymes recognize specific DNA sequences known as recognition sites, which are typically palindromic and range in length from 4 to 8 base pairs. These enzymes can cleave DNA at these recognition sites, either by cutting between specific bases within the recognition sequence or nearby.

To find the number of neutrons in an atom, you subtract the atomic number (which represents the number of protons) from the mass number (the total number of protons and neutrons). The formula is: Number of Neutrons = Mass Number - Atomic Number. This calculation gives you the number of neutrons present in the nucleus of the atom.
